Chumai Local History Museum

About museum

In 1960, a local history museum was officially opened in the village of Chumai. To date, various exhibitions have been created and updated. The Nature Department displays mammoth remains, minerals, rocks, and taxidermy specimens. In the 'Great Patriotic War' department visitors can see military uniforms and bayonets from the 1940s–1950s, as well as weapon replicas. The exhibition 'Soviet Period (1960s–1980s)' features school supplies, cameras, microscopes, and typewriters. In the 'Peasant Life of the 19th Century' exhibition you can find a Russian stove, ukhvat (long-handled pot lifters), cast-iron pots, a carrying yoke, and much more. The museum offers several guided routes: 'Chumai — an old village' and 'Chumai: from volcanoes to the peasant uprising'.
